The basic idea is that bakelite powder is thermosetting. Therefore the specimen is placed in a tube 2/3 filled with powder. The tube is heated while the powder is compressed. The pressure and heat are removed when the powder has completely melted and the bakelite has set. High quality gears can be made by powder metallurgy method. The metal powder is pressed in dies to convert into tooth shape, after which the product is sintered. After sintering, the gear may be coined to in crease density surface finish. This method is usually used for small gears. Gears made by . powder metallurgy method find appliion in toys, instruments, small motor drivers etc. 1. 5 ...
Grinding Grinding can be a method of adding value to a product. However, it is usually not advisable to grind spices as this makes them more vulnerable to spoilage. The flavour and aroma compounds are not stable and will quickly disappear from ground products. The storage life of ground spices is much less than for the whole spices. Energy Used in Grinding. Grinding is a very inefficient process and it is important to use energy as efficiently as possible. Unfortunately, it is not easy to calculate the minimum energy required for a given reduction process, but some theories have been advanced which are useful. Lapping is used in ceramography and ceramic manufacturing to produce extremely flat surfaces. Ceramographic specimens can be ground and polished manually, but automatic machines usually yield betterquality, faster, more reproducible results. · Cryogenic grinding is a method of powdering herbs at subzero temperatures ranging from 0 to minus 70°F. The herbs are frozen with liquid nitrogen as they are being ground. This process does not damage or alter the chemical composition of the plant in any way. Normal grinding processes which do not use a cooling system can reach up to 200°F. There are several methods for compacting the powder and they all involve aligning the particles so that in the finished part all the magnetic regions are pointing in a prescribed direction. The first method is called axial or transverse pressing. This is where powder is placed into a cavity in a tool on the press and punches enter the tool to compress the powder. · It is a solid substance in finely divided state typically obtained by crushing, grinding, or comminuting. Properly prepared, powders have a uniform, small particle size (varying 10nm1000μm) that has an elegant appearance.
